A young man in Gujarat has spent Rs 2 lakh to revamp his Jaguar car on the theme of Har Ghar Tiranga and travelled from Surat to Delhi to spread awareness about the initiative.

Siddharth Doshi, a resident of Surat, has reached Delhi after driving all the way from Surat, distributing hundreds of flags along the way and requesting people to join the 'Har Ghar Tiranga' mission.

The country is celebrating Har Ghar Tiranga campaign under the of Azadi Ka Amrit Mohatsav to encourage people to bring the Tiranga home and to hoist it to mark the 75th year of India's Independence.

The Tiranga-themed Jaguar car has now become a centre of attraction in Delhi, with people posting pictures and videos of it on social media. Doshi said he was impressed by Prime Minister Narendra Modi's initiative Har Ghar Tiranga and wanted to meet him before going back.

"We are celebrating the 'Har Ghar Tiranga' initiative. I am impressed with our PM Modi ji's initiative. I wanted to meet PM Narendra Modi and HM Amit Shah and I have sought an appointment too," Siddharth Doshi told ANI.

The country is celebrating 75 years of Independence on August 15 , and the central government has made all preparations to commemorate India's journey as a free nation. Every year, the Prime Minister of India hoists the national flag at the Red Fort in Delhi and addresses the nation to mark the celebration of Independence Day.

On the eve of Independence Day, the President of India addresses the nation every year. This year, President Droupadi Murmu, the first tribal and second woman to occupy India's highest constitutional post, will address the nation in the evening on August 14.
